Abstract
Display devices of portable devices can express very limited colors so that the dithering at the post-video processing step is inevitable, which degrades greatly the video playback performance. The main cause comes from the huge data size for converting full color RGB to dithered RGB. This paper proposes an efficient post-video processing method that reorders sub-phases of the post-video processing step so as to lighten the computation. This simplifies circuit logic for the post-video processing, and eventually consumer devices drain less battery power for it.
